Hannz is a modern variant of the name Hans, which is a German and Scandinavian short form of Johannes, derived from the Hebrew name Yohanan meaning 'God is gracious.' Historically, this name has been used across Europe, embodying the idea of divine favor and grace. The spelling 'Hannz' adds a contemporary twist while maintaining the original's rich etymology and spiritual resonance.
The name Hans and its variants have been deeply rooted in European culture, especially in Germanic and Scandinavian countries where it symbolizes grace and favor from God. Historically, it was popular among royalty and commoners alike, often seen in folklore and classical literature. The name carries a strong cultural identity and is associated with tradition, faith, and resilience.
In modern times, 'Hannz' is a unique and creative variation that appeals to parents seeking a classic name with a modern edge. While traditional forms like Hans and Johannes remain popular in Europe, the 'Hannz' spelling adds individuality and style. It fits well in multicultural societies and is gaining attention for its blend of heritage and contemporary flair.
